Educatly AI
Efficient Chatbot for Seamless Study Abroad Support
Try Now
inline-defaultCreated with Sketch.

This website uses cookies to ensure you get the best experience on our website.

Students
Tuition Fee
GBP 20,700
Per year
Start Date
2025-09-01
Medium of studying
Duration
36 months
Program Facts
Program Details
Degree
Bachelors
Major
Computer Science | Artificial Intelligence
Area of study
Information and Communication Technologies
Timing
Full time
Course Language
English
Tuition Fee
Average International Tuition Fee
GBP 20,700
Intakes
Program start dateApplication deadline
2024-09-01-
2025-09-01-
About Program

Program Overview


Keele University's BSc (Hons) Computer Science (Artificial Intelligence) program equips students with a comprehensive understanding of AI principles, machine learning, data science, and natural language processing. Through a balance of theoretical knowledge and practical experience, graduates are prepared for careers in AI engineering, data science, and other related fields. The program is accredited by the British Computer Society, ensuring its high quality and industry relevance.

Program Outline

The program covers a wide range of topics, including AI principles, machine learning, data science, and natural language processing. Students will learn how to develop and apply AI solutions to real-world problems.


Program Objectives:

  • Develop a solid foundation in computer science: Students will gain a deep understanding of computer science fundamentals, including programming, algorithms, data structures, and software engineering.
  • Master the principles of AI: Students will learn about the history of AI, different AI techniques, and how AI is used in various industries.
  • Become proficient in machine learning: Students will develop a strong understanding of machine learning algorithms, including supervised learning, unsupervised learning, and reinforcement learning.
  • Develop data science skills: Students will learn how to collect, clean, and analyze data using data science tools and techniques.
  • Gain hands-on experience: Students will have the opportunity to apply their AI and data science skills to real-world projects through coursework and research.

Program Description:

The BSc (Hons) Computer Science (Artificial Intelligence) program is a three-year program with an optional fourth year for a placement or international experience. The program is structured to provide students with a balance of theoretical knowledge and practical experience.


Year 1:

  • Introduces fundamental concepts and techniques for programming.
  • Covers interaction design, computer animation, and multimedia.
  • Provides a gentle introduction to coding and the skills required for effective academic study.

Year 2:

  • Advance programming concepts applicable in fields like AI, games programming, and cyber security.
  • Explores the human aspect of computer science through modules focused on user interaction and UI design, software engineering methodologies, cutting-edge research in AI and machine learning.
  • Offers optional modules in areas such as digital forensics.

Year 3:

  • Deep dives into research-focused modules on AI.
  • Explores modern approaches like computational intelligence and nature-inspired algorithms.
  • Covers artificial neural networks, evolutionary computation, and adaptive behavior in natural systems from the perspective of computational neuroscience.
  • Dedicates time to exploring current research topics and writing a novel final-year project related to AI specialization.

Year 4 (Optional):

  • Students can opt for a year-long placement in industry, gaining valuable work experience.
  • Alternatively, they can participate in an international exchange program, immersing themselves in different cultural perspectives while developing professional networks.

Assessment:

The BSc (Hons) Computer Science (Artificial Intelligence) program uses a variety of assessment methods to evaluate student learning. These include:

  • Coursework: Students will complete assignments, projects, and presentations throughout the program to demonstrate their understanding of course material.
  • Examinations: Students will take written examinations at the end of each semester to assess their knowledge and comprehension of key concepts.
  • Project work: Students will complete a significant project in their final year, applying their AI and data science skills to a real-world problem.
  • Peer assessment: Students will have the opportunity to provide feedback on each other's work, developing their critical thinking and communication skills.

Teaching:

The BSc (Hons) Computer Science (Artificial Intelligence) program is taught by a team of experienced and qualified academics. The program uses a variety of teaching methods, including:

  • Seminars: Seminars provide an opportunity for students to discuss course material in more detail and ask questions.
  • Practical classes: Practical classes give students the opportunity to apply their knowledge and skills to real-world problems.
  • Guest lectures: Guest lectures from industry experts provide students with insights into the latest developments in AI and data science.

Careers:

The BSc (Hons) Computer Science (Artificial Intelligence) program prepares students for a wide range of careers in the field of AI and data science. Potential career paths include:

  • AI engineer
  • Data scientist
  • Machine learning engineer
  • Software engineer
  • Research scientist
  • Data analyst
  • Business intelligence analyst
  • Cyber security analyst

Other:

The BSc (Hons) Computer Science (Artificial Intelligence) program is accredited by the British Computer Society (BCS), the Chartered Institute for IT. This accreditation recognizes the high quality of the program and ensures that graduates meet the professional standards required for employment in the IT industry. The program also offers students the opportunity to:

  • Study abroad
  • Gain industry experience through placements or internships
  • Join student-led societies and clubs related to computer science
  • Participate in hackathons and competitive programming challenges

Outline:


Year 1

  • Compulsory Modules:
  • Fundamentals of Computing
  • Introduction to Programming
  • Discrete Mathematics
  • Systems and Architecture
  • Communication, Confidence and Competence
  • Introduction to Algorithms
  • Object-Oriented Programming
  • Optional Modules:
  • Cybercrime

Year 2

  • Compulsory Modules:
  • Database Systems
  • Web Technologies
  • Fundamentals of Data Science
  • Human-Computer Interaction
  • Software Engineering
  • Computational and Artificial Intelligence I
  • Optional Modules:
  • Individual Study Topic in Computer Science
  • Computer Graphics and Animation
  • Computer Game Development
  • Digital Forensics

Year 3

  • Compulsory Modules:
  • Third Year Double Project - ISP
  • Computational and Artificial Intelligence II
  • Optional Modules:
  • Software Development Management
  • Games Computing
  • Advanced Programming and Software Design
  • Computing in Education
  • Advanced Databases and Applications
  • Communications and Networks
  • Advanced Web Technologies
  • Cyber Security
  • Data Ethics and Security
  • Machine Learning Applications

Facilities:

  • Computational teaching takes place in Keele's state-of-the-art Central Science Laboratories (CSL) and the Colin Reeves Building, home to the School of Computer Science and Mathematics.
  • Central Science Laboratories house world-class facilities.
  • Transformational teaching in a space designed to encourage and enable collaborative and interdisciplinary working.
  • During studies, access to a suite of facilities within the School of Computer Science and Mathematics, including:
  • Seven computer laboratories (remote access available)
  • A high-performance cluster of computers (used for research and projects)
  • A dedicated gaming lab (The Overclockers Lab)

Research:

  • Keele is at the forefront of research in AI, data science, and machine learning.
  • Lecturers in Computer Science are internationally recognized leaders in research on various fields.
  • Focus on research with the potential to create a significant impact on the computational understanding and engineering of complex systems, improve people's quality of life, and pave the way for world-leading innovations that improve the security, reliability, and quality of computing devices and services used in industry.
  • Keele is also in the unique position of hosting the first living laboratory for energy-efficient technologies: the multi-million-pound Smart Energy Network Demonstrator (SEND).
  • Expertise feeds into modules in the latter years of your degree.
  • Research themes within our computer science division include:
  • Artificial Intelligence
  • Human-Centred Computing
  • Future Systems
  • Theoretical Computer Science

Additional Points:

  • The program is open to students with a strong academic background in mathematics and computer science.
  • Students can choose to specialize in a particular area of AI, such as machine learning, data science, or natural language processing.
  • The program is offered on a full-time basis.
  • The program is taught in English.
SHOW MORE